Christmas Ornaments

How are you doing on Christmas cards?  I have lots made, but getting them signed & addressed is another story--haha!  One of my newest Impression Obsession sets is Vintage Ornaments--CL502, DIE032-J.  There are 3 beautiful designs to stamp, but for this card I just used one stamped in Delicata Silvery Shimmer. 
The tops & sentiment are red, even though they look pink in the photo.  I used the extra fine point white sharpie (love it--always works) for the dots & splattered with Distress Stain brushed pewter.  When my new laminator comes I want to use the dies with foil.  Self-adhesive foam works great with foil, but you do need to add postage for mailing.  I'm entering Impression Obsession & SSS Wednesday.  Thanks so much for taking time to stop by.

Christmas Cards

I had a couple ideas for a card to enter Winnie & Walter Rerun No. 25.  Finally last night I sat down & made a card based on Lydia's Wreath card which I loved the second I saw it.  I started with a panel of wc paper that had been spritzed with a gold mist & never used. 
I made a wreath using images from W&W In Bloom: Frenchy's Festive Florals.  The inks are Brilliance Pearlescent Ivy, Pearlescent Thyme & Pearlescent Poppy.  The gold strip & tiny bursts are done with Delicata Golden Glitz.  I gold heat embossed the sentiment twice for a more solid shine.  Stickles Christmas Red & Golden Rod add some sparkle--hard to see in the photo.  The strip of printed paper was a left over scrap from a card you'll see soon.  Love having a flat card for mailing that I really like.  I'm also entering Rudolph Days & AAA Cards.

Papertrey Ink November Blog Hop


Blog-hop-logo
Our quiet Thanksgiving at home gave me the chance to make my card for today's PTI Blog Hop.  I love this month's inspiration & chose to use the colors, leaves & berries. 
The die cut Mix & Mat: Flourishes was painted in a coppery, gold metallic watercolor--so beautiful in person.  I used several Distress Inks on watercolor paper for the die cut leaves from Harvest Berries & berries from Spruce & Sprigs.  I didn't use foam tape, but did leave the ends of the berries & some leaves unglued for a little dimension.  The sentiment from Lovely Layers was brown heat embossed & the panel was attached to a Vintage Cream card.  I'm grateful every day for my blogging friends, so this card will be sent long before next Thanksgiving.

Red and Green with Sparkle and Shine!

I enjoy non-traditional colors for Christmas, but I never get tired of red & green.  Add sparkle and shine & I'm even happier!  
First is a card for SSS Flickr Challenge #84.  The theme is holiday, my favorite cards to make.  I also love foil & couldn't resist the new Gina K Fancy Foils--absolutely gorgeous in real life!  I got the red & green--should have also gotten the silver. 
Unfortunately, I could not get good results with my cheap laminator, so gave in & ordered the one Gina K uses.  Under $40, so not too bad.  Until it arrives, I'm back to using self-adhesive foam, which works great.  I had no trouble cutting the Memory Box ornament, even though the string & bow are very narrow.  You just press on the foil & voila!
The PTI frame was sitting on my table, but I wasn't happy with the plain white.  What a difference with simply brushing on a white metallic watercolor.  The card front was covered with a piece of green glitter cardstock that's pretty expensive, but I got it on sale last year.  So beautiful & totally no mess.  The word from SSS Joyeux Noel was cut from black scraps & stacked 4 high.  A single gem seemed like the only embellishment needed.  I'm also entering CropStopHLS Anything Goes with Dies & The Snippets Playground
